How Wordle Works

Wordle is a word-guessing game that gives you six attempts. Each guess must be a five-letter word. After each guess, the game highlights letters that are correct. Correct letters in the right place turn green. Correct letters in the wrong place turn yellow. Letters not in the word turn gray. Players use these clues to narrow down possibilities. The goal is to find the word before attempts run out. Wordle’s simplicity and daily reset create a ritual for many.

Starter Word Tips

Choosing a strong starter word can give you an edge.

  • Use words that contain the most common letters like E, A, R.
  • Avoid rare letters such as Z, J, Q in your first guess.
  • Words such as ADIEU, TRAIN, CLOSE, STARE, NOISE are good options.

These tips help you gather maximum information early.

Wordle Strategy

wordle

Start by using the hints to eliminate possibilities. After each guess, note the color feedback. Use the green letters as anchors for subsequent guesses. Yellow letters should be repositioned in future attempts. Gray letters are excluded from future guesses. Repeat this process until the word is found.
